Here are some popular clothes drying hanging hacks you can try:
  • Use Multi-Tiered Hangers: These hangers allow you to hang multiple items vertically, saving space while maximizing airflow around each piece.
  • Clips for Delicate Items: Use pegs or clips to secure delicate items like socks or lingerie to hangers, ensuring they dry without stretching.
  • Strategic Placement: Hang clothes in a well-ventilated area or near a fan to speed up the drying process.
  • Use Shower Rods: If you're short on space, consider using a shower rod to hang clothes using hangers, utilizing vertical space effectively.
  • Drying Racks: Incorporate drying racks that can be moved outdoors or near windows for optimal sunlight exposure.

FAQs

How can I choose the best clothes drying hanging hack for my needs?

Consider the type of clothes you frequently wash and the space available for drying. Multi-tiered hangers are great for maximizing space, while clips are perfect for delicate items.

What are the key features to look for when selecting hangers and pegs?

Look for durable materials that can support the weight of wet clothes, non-slip designs to prevent items from falling, and versatility in terms of size and shape.

Are there any common mistakes people make when using clothes drying hacks?

Yes, common mistakes include overcrowding hangers, which can restrict airflow, and not securing delicate items properly, leading to stretching.

Can I use regular hangers for drying clothes, or should I invest in specialized ones?

Regular hangers can be used, but specialized hangers often provide better support and airflow, making them more effective for drying.

How do I ensure my clothes dry quickly using hanging hacks?

Ensure good airflow by spacing out clothes on hangers, using a fan if necessary, and placing them in a well-ventilated area or near sunlight.
